5 Reasons Residential Roofing Contractors Are Better Placed To Install Your New Roof

A home is a big investment, and the roof is a crucial component of that investment. When it comes time to replace an old roof or install a new one on a new home, it's important to choose a roofing contractor who is experienced and reputable. While it is certainly possible to install a new roof on your home as a do-it-yourself project, there are many reasons why it is better to hire professional residential roofing contractors. Here are just five of those reasons:

1. They are experienced and know what they are doing

When it comes to something as important as your roof, you want to make sure that the job is done right. Roofing contractors have the experience and know-how to get the job done right the first time. They will also be able to identify any potential problems with your roof and address them before they become bigger issues.

2. They have the proper tools and equipment

Installing a new roof is not a small task. It requires special tools and equipment that most people don't have access to. Even if you were to rent or borrow the necessary tools, you probably wouldn't know how to use them properly. Residential roofing contractors, on the other hand, have all of the tools and equipment needed to get the job done right.

3. Roofing contractors can save you time and money

Installing a new roof is a big project that can take a lot of time. If you try to do it yourself, you will likely need to take time off from work or put your other projects on hold. Hiring a roofing contractor can save you time and money by getting the job done quickly and efficiently. Mistakes made during a roofing project can be very costly, so it's important to have the job done right the first time.

4. Roofing contractors offer warranties and guarantees

When you hire a reputable roofing contractor, they will stand behind their work with a warranty or guarantee. This protects you in case something goes wrong with the roof after it has been installed. If there are any problems, you can simply contact the contractor and they will come out to fix the problem at no cost to you.

5. Residential roofing contractors can help you choose the right roof for your home

There are many different types of roofs available on the market today. Choosing the right one for your home can be a daunting task. Residential roofing contractors can help you choose the right roof for your home based on your needs and budget. They will also be able to advise you on the best way to maintain your new roof so that it will last for many years.
